in³ to mL Formula and Examples

Direct Formula mL = in³ × 16.387064
Inverse Formula in³ = mL × 0.061024
Mental Math Shortcut

Multiply the value by roughly 16.4 to calculate the equivalent amount in your head.

How to Convert Cubic Inch to Milliliter

How many milliliters are in a cubic inch?
1 Cubic Inch (in³) is equal to 16.387064 Milliliter (mL). To convert cubic inchs to milliliters, multiply your value by 16.387064.
How do I convert cubic inch to milliliter?
To convert Cubic Inch to Milliliter, use the formula: Milliliter = Cubic Inch × 16.387064. For example, 5 in³ = 81.93532 mL.
